HGV Class 2 Drivers wanted!

Monday to Friday

START TIMES BETWEEN 6AM TO 8AM

10 TO 12 HOUR SHIFTS

ASAP START DATES

As a HGV Class 2 Driver you will be responsible for ensuring that deliveries are made in a timely and efficient manner whilst maintaining a good customer service attitude and approach. You will adhere to departure times and abide by all traffic and tacho legislation.

All work is palletised so very little handball will be involved. You may need to operate a pump truck on occasion.

The successful candidate will have a good understanding of multi-drop deliveries and a good knowledge of the surrounding geographical area. In addition, there must be a good understanding of health and safety, attention to detail and the ability to work and communicate as part of a team.
